Issue with pruning

I have 3 backup jobs running. Yesterday the first one came back with a warning about pruning, but concluded successfully.

The second backup job is identical to the first one, albeit it to another host. The logs show again that the pruning process was started, but after that nothing anymore.
Job number 3 will not run now and comes back with an error code.

Although it looks like that XSIBackup is hanging or waiting for something, there is no reference at all to xsibackup in the server's process list.

Notifications and errors from the log file:

Job 2 pruning started and seems to be hanging (the job at the bottom is Job 3 that is starting later on):

Re: Issue with pruning

You are trying to combine prune with the --host argument, they are not compatible. Try pruning directly on the remote host or use a dedicated job to prune the repository.

Re: Issue with pruning

Yes, you are right. That message simply states that as the repo size is still bigger than the configured --backup-room pruning will continue.

We just have partial information. Please post the backup job and relevant parts of the log.
Depending on if you run (c)XSITools locally or to a Linux server the active components may be totally different.
ESXi binaries are somewhat more limited and they are changed from one ESXi version to another, thus one way to overcome ESXi limitations (not only in regards to binaries, but also inodes) is to run --backup-prog=Xsitools:z to a Linux server over IP.
